This weekend it was the big Pole Pole event on the beach of Zeebrugge, Belgium. Always spectacular to see. I went on the roof of the apartment with my tripod to take a few shots.
TECH-INFO: The key was to shoot at the right moment, while the lights are on and the sky is still pretty bright to provide enough ambient light. This periods lasts for less than 20 minutes. After that it's too dark. 5 RAW shots, each a stop difference to compose a HDR image (using DxO Optics Pro for RAW conversion, Photoshop for HDR merging and Photomatix Pro for HDR tone-mapping).
After tone-mapping, I cropped the image and worked on the contrasts in Photoshop. The result got a bit too noisy but Noise Ninja helped me to clean it up.
